**About the team**
You’ll be joining the data science team at Stripe responsible for our overall infrastructure, with a special focus on Stripe’s security. Projects include, but are not limited to:
- Leverage internal telemetry and logs to understand and design secure and safe access controls to sensitive data;
- Develop methods to model, quantify, and ultimately de-risk security-related incidents on Stripe data, assets, and networks;
- Collaborate across the company with engineering, PMs, and others to better understand, measure, and ultimately detect various malicious attack vectors.
You will act as a key strategic data partner to the Security organization at Stripe, and help craft, guide, and drive the strategy and tactics needed to help ensure Stripe keeps and maintains the highest level of safety and security for critical business assets and customer data.
